Karim Dule Hill, known professionally as Dule Hill, is an American actor celebrated for his compelling performances in both television and film. Born on May 3, 1975, in East Brunswick, New Jersey, he gained widespread recognition for his role as Charlie Young in the acclaimed political drama series The West Wing, which aired from 1999 to 2006. His portrayal of the earnest and dedicated personal aide to President Josiah Bartlet, played by Martin Sheen, left an indelible mark on the series and showcased his remarkable talent.

Dule Hill's early life laid the groundwork for his future career in entertainment. He grew up in a supportive family, with his father, Bertram Hill, and mother, Jennifer, encouraging his interests in the arts. He began his journey in the performing arts at a young age, studying tap dance and acting, which ultimately led him to pursue a career in acting. After attending the New Jersey High School of the Performing Arts, he further honed his skills at the Broadway Dance Center, where he developed a strong foundation in dance and performance.

Hill's career took off when he landed a role in the Broadway production of Bring in 'da Noise, Bring in 'da Funk, which allowed him to showcase his dancing and acting abilities. Following his success on stage, he transitioned to television, making guest appearances in various shows before securing the role of Charlie Young. His work on The West Wing not only established him as a talented actor but also earned him a devoted fan base. During his time on the show, Hill received critical acclaim and was nominated for several awards, including a Screen Actors Guild Award.

After The West Wing, Dule Hill continued to build an impressive resume. He starred as Burton Guster in the hit series Psych, which premiered in 2006 and ran for eight seasons. The show, which blended comedy and detective work, became a cult favorite and further highlighted Hill's comedic timing and chemistry with co-star James Roday. His performance in Psych earned him additional recognition, and he reprised the role in the subsequent television films that followed the series' conclusion.

In addition to his television work, Hill has appeared in films such as The Guardian and The Take, showcasing his versatility as an actor. He has also ventured into theater, taking on various stage roles that have allowed him to demonstrate his range and commitment to the craft. Hill has received accolades throughout his career, including nominations for the NAACP Image Award, further solidifying his status as a respected figure in the entertainment industry.
